1. what is the figurative language for the part of the passage in parentheses "…and see the tears welling up in her little eyes

when she is told that Funtown is closed to colored children, and see the depressing (clouds of inferiority begin to form in her little mental sky)
A. Simile
B. Metaphor
C. Personification
D. Symbolism
E. Allusion
English
2 answers:
Nimfa-mama [501]3 years ago
8 0
I think the correct answer from the choices listed above is option B. THe  figurative language for the part of the passage in parentheses would be metaphor. It <span>is a figure of speech which makes an implicit, implied or hidden comparison between two things that are unrelated but share some common characteristics. What event best illustrates the effect of the new government's excise tax? A national bank is created. Jefferson resigns from th
IgorLugansk [536]

The correct answer is "the Whiskey Rebellion takes place in western Pennsylvania". After the Revolutionary War, the US accumulated debts amounting to about 54 million US dollars of the time. Treasure Secretary Alexander Hamilton (under George Washington's government) decided to tax the production of whiskey to collect funds for the government. Many farmers of Western Pennsylvania fiercely rejected the measure since they produced  home-made whiskey for additional income.
